China, Sri Lanka agree marine cooperation

A Foreign Ministry spokeswoman said on Wednesday that China and Sri Lanka agreed to expand marine cooperation and jointly build a 21st-century maritime Silk Road during the visit of Sri Lankan Foreign Minister Gamini Lakshman Peiris.

Spokeswoman Hua Chunying made the remarks at a regular press conference.

Peiris is visiting China from Monday to Thursday at the invitation of Chinese Foreign Minister Wang Yi. During the visit, Chinese Vice President Li Yuanchao met with him and he held talks with Wang.

The two sides exchanged views on bilateral relations as well as international and regional issues of common concern, said Hua, adding that they were satisfied with the development of their ties.

During the talks, Peiris briefed China on Sri Lanka's post-war reconstruction and national reconciliation.

China expressed appreciation for the Sri Lankan government's effort in promoting economic and social development as well as improving people's well-being and the human rights situation, said Hua.

China supports the Sri Lankan government to safeguard national independence, sovereignty and territorial integrity and believes that the Sri Lankan people have the wisdom and capability to address their domestic affairs, she said.

She said China opposes some countries' interference in the internal affairs of Sri Lanka on the pretext of human rights issues.

"China always upholds that differences on human rights should be resolved through dialogue and communication on the basis of equality and mutual respect," she said.

China opposes double standards on human rights and politicizing the issue, she said.

Hua called on the international community to respect the Sri Lankan government and the people's independent choice of their development path and create a favorable external environment for the achievement of stability and prosperity.
